Tauri is a framework for building binaries for all major desktop platforms. Due to missing canonicalization when `readDir` is called recursively, it was possible to display directory listings outside of the defined `fs` scope. This required a crafted symbolic link or junction folder inside an allowed path of the `fs` scope. No arbitrary file content could be leaked. The issue has been resolved in version 1.0.6 and the implementation now properly checks if the requested (sub) directory is a symbolic link outside of the defined `scope`. Users are advised to upgrade. Users unable to upgrade should disable the `readDir` endpoint in the `allowlist` inside the `tauri.conf.json`.

CWE-22 Improper Limitation of a Pathname to a Restricted Directory ('Path Traversal')
The product uses external input to construct a pathname that is intended to identify a file or directory that is located underneath a restricted parent directory, but the product does not properly neutralize special elements within the pathname that can cause the pathname to resolve to a location that is outside of the restricted directory.
CWE-59 Improper Link Resolution Before File Access ('Link Following')
The product attempts to access a file based on the filename, but it does not properly prevent that filename from identifying a link or shortcut that resolves to an unintended resource.
